Who is Gypsy Rose Blanchard?
Gypsy Rose Blanchard is a figure whose life story is both tragic and compelling. Born on July 27, 1991, in Baton Rouge, Louisiana, she was subjected to extreme abuse at the hands of her mother, Dee Dee Blanchard. Gypsy was led to believe that she suffered from numerous medical conditions, including leukemia, muscular dystrophy, and other ailments, which her mother fabricated. This manipulation resulted in Gypsy undergoing unnecessary medical treatments and surgeries throughout her childhood.

What Led to the Crime?
The crime that shocked the nation was precipitated by years of psychological and physical abuse. Gypsy's mother, Dee Dee, controlled every aspect of her life, often forcing her to use a wheelchair, despite Gypsy being physically capable of walking. This oppressive environment fostered a deep desire for freedom in Gypsy, leading her to seek an escape. The culmination of this desperation resulted in the tragic murder of Dee Dee Blanchard.
How Did Gypsy Plan the Murder?
Gypsy's plan to end her mother's life was not spontaneous; it involved careful deliberation. With the assistance of her boyfriend, Nicholas Godejohn, Gypsy orchestrated the act that would free her from her mother's grip. They communicated online, and their relationship developed into a shared desire for liberation from Dee Dee's controlling nature. The crime was not merely an act of violence but a desperate plea for autonomy.
What Happened on the Night of the Crime?
On June 14, 2015, Gypsy and Nicholas carried out their plan. In the early hours of the morning, they confronted Dee Dee in her home. Gypsy, who had always been portrayed as frail and sickly, played a crucial role in the events that unfolded. Nicholas stabbed Dee Dee to death, and the aftermath left Gypsy with a mix of relief and guilt. What Were the Legal Consequences?
The aftermath of the crime led to a complex legal battle. Gypsy was charged with second-degree murder, while Nicholas faced first-degree murder charges. Gypsy's defense claimed she was a victim of abuse who acted out of fear and desperation. The case raised questions about culpability, mental health, and the nuances of domestic abuse.
